FEATURES
WORX LANDROID® Vision is the world’s first advance AI, UNBOX & MOW robot lawn mower. No wire. No satellite. No beacons. No time between unboxing and mowing.
LANDROID® Vision WR213E Robot Lawn Mower uses a combination of HRD camera, the latest AI smarts and a deeply trained neural network to identify grass to mow and obstacles to avoid within 1300m² area.
LANDROID® Vision’s advanced neural network processes roughly 900 frames per minute to make decisions within 0.05 seconds. This results in superior obstacle avoidance and extra safety for pets, wildlife and humans.
LANDROID® Vision continues to adapt and learn from its surroundings and our fleet of intelligent mowers from around the world. These learnings and state-of-the-art A.I advancements are regularly updated Over-the-Air to your robot lawn mower, ensuring your model will always have the latest and greatest tech.
As with all WORX LANDROID® Robot Mowers, Vision is packed with features, including the innovative Cut-to-Edge function, multi-zone management and adaptive auto-scheduling.
The optional LED headlight allows for safe mowing at night: unlike conventional robots, Vision sees nocturnal animals and stays away from them.
LANDROID® Vision is powered by the WORX Australia 20V POWERSHARE™ Battery Platform. One of the most versatile cordless platforms, one 20V battery connects to over 70 tools across DIY, Garden, Hobby and Life ranges.
SPECIFICATIONS
Battery and Charger:
- Battery Type: Li-Ion
- Battery Model: WA3014
- Battery Capacity: 4 Ah
- Charger model: WA3775
- Charging Current: 3 A
- Charger rating: Input: 100-240 V~50/60 Hz, 90 W, Output: 20V ,3.0 A
- Power voltage supply: 20V
Basic Specifications
- Cutting blade type: 3 blades
- Recommended lawn size: 1300 m²
- Maximum slope: 30 %
- Noise level: 59 dB
- Front wheels: Yes
- Water hose washable deck: Yes
- Rain sensor: Yes
- Waterproof level: IPX5
Cutting
- Cutting width: 22 cm
- Cutting height, adjustable: 30 mm / 60 mm
- Cutting height positions: 7
- Multi-zone management: Yes
- Cut-to-Edge: Yes
- Self-leveling blade disc: Yes
- Cutting height adjustment: Electronic

I purchased "Rex" (Segway Navimow H3000A-VF) as I am no longer able to push a lawn mower of any kind due to age and failing limbs. My son set up the mower which was an easy process of driving around the perimeter of the lawn. The RTK GPS antenna was mounted on the second story of the house with a clear view of the sky. This gives perfect GPS reception which is the most important thing to consider when setting up the mower. Rex has exceeded my expectations; however, this does not mean he is perfect. Over many years my lawn has grown higher around paths and edges leaving a steep raised edge. Rex often gets stuck on these raised edges if his rear drive wheels get of the lawn. My soil is sandy, and rex struggles for traction in sandy soils. Often it is the cutting deck that gets caught on the lawn edge that makes him get stuck. Maybe if Rex could raise the deck if he detects he is stuck, he could get out of a lot more of these situations. I must say Rex does do an amazing job of freeing himself most of the time. The virtual fence (camera) is both rex's best and worst feature. I have found i need to turn off the virtual fence on many mowing zones which then leaves rex vulnerable to obstacles. If rex is on a lush green lawn the vision fence works very well however, if the lawn has even the smallest bare patch rex will not drive over it, and a vision fence exclusion zone must be created. A common problem in Australia's harsh summers. The app is good but could be improved on a lot. The biggest fault Rex will always mow until the end time in the mowing schedule, even if he has finished mowing the zone. There is a setting in the mowing schedule to change the mowing cycle so when rex finishes a mowing zone, he should go back to the charging station even if the scheduled end time has not been reached. This function does not work. No matter what the mowing cycle is set on, Rex will always mow until the end of the schedule time. Even if mowed 100% of the zone, he will start the zone again. A simple software problem which is hopefully fixed in future updates. I am using the latest app and firmware as at 03/02/2024. App version 1.5.1. A manual mow feature would be very useful, so if Rex misses a spot near a curb or potentially dangerous area you can come back and manually mow these areas. Another feature that is missing is being able to select the mowing pattern. Rex automatically selects the mowing path, which works well in most cases. However, if you have a long thin patch of lawn, he will spend a lot of time mowing across the shortest path. It would be nice to set long runs in this situation. An example of this is I have one zone that is 180m long and 2m wide. It takes Rex all day to mow and needs a recharge if mowing sideways and if mowing the long runs, he mows it in about 1 hour. If only I could set the pattern in this zone! This would save the battery a lot because it will reduce the battery recharge cycles.
Would I recommend this mower? 100% yes. The few minor problems are nothing to how good my lawn looks. My lawns have never looked better. And the best part is i do nothing. Rex does it all.
I am sure the few problems will be sorted out in future upgrades and Rex will continue to improve.
